Services available in Genoa
- Stretcher transport: Recumbent stretcher service for passengers who must remain flat or semi-reclined on the road out of Genoa, NE, with continuous attendant support.
- Wheelchair transport: ADA-oriented wheelchair vehicles for secure long-haul travel to and from Genoa, NE, including door-through-door assistance when appropriate.
- Ambulatory support: Assisted ambulatory transport for riders who can walk short distances but need supervision and comfort management across multi-hour Genoa, NE itineraries.

Frequently asked questions
How far in advance should we book transport involving Genoa, Nebraska?
Most families schedule Genoa, Nebraska long-distance trips several days ahead so vehicle type, staffing, and facility windows can be confirmed. Urgent discharge coordination is still possible when capacity allows.
Can a family member ride along from Genoa, Nebraska?
Companion policies depend on vehicle configuration and passenger needs. Share companion requests when you request a quote so we can match the right vehicle.
Do you only transport within Genoa, Nebraska?
No. Genoa, Nebraska is a service origin or destination—our core work is long-distance non-emergency transport across the continental United States, often crossing multiple states in a single itinerary.
